In San Antonio, a city known for its bustling River Walk and Alamo, there exists a hidden sanctuary that offers respite from urban chaos. Tucked away off Loop 410, Pure Prana Path Yoga & Wellness nestles within the verdant 18-acre oasis known as Los Patios, a property with roots dating back to 1968 when founder John Spice envisioned a space where city dwellers could reconnect with nature.
Approaching Pure Prana Path requires a moment of faith. The nondescript entrance from Loop 410 belies what awaits beyond. As you descend the access road, civilization seems to recede. Mature live oak trees form a natural canopy, their sprawling branches filtering sunlight onto stone pathways. The transition is immediate and disorienting—how can such tranquility exist mere feet from a major highway?
The yoga studio itself embodies the property's ethos of natural integration. Prayer flags flutter in gentle breezes, strung across both outdoor walkways and interior spaces. Large windows dissolve boundaries between indoors and out, allowing practitioners to feel immersed in the surrounding woodland during classes. The wooden flooring, warm and responsive underfoot, complements walls adorned with hand-painted trees and lotus flowers—visual reminders of the nature-mindfulness connection.
"We don't consider ourselves just a yoga studio," explains a staff member. "We're a sanctuary for the soul." This philosophy permeates everything from the studio's perfect 5.0-star rating to its thoughtful amenities: loaner mats for unprepared visitors, by-donation water bottles, and a welcoming atmosphere that prioritizes mindful practice over intensive group fitness.
Unlike corporate yoga chains with their mirrored walls and pumping music, Pure Prana Path embraces a more contemplative approach. The Sunday morning class with instructor Karen Brenner exemplifies this difference. Students arrive unhurried, exchanging quiet greetings while selecting props from neatly organized shelves. There's no competitive energy, no performative posturing—just individuals seeking connection in a space purposefully designed for presence.
The studio's retail area reflects similar intentionality. Shelves display carefully curated items: locally made massage oils, handcrafted jewelry, spiritual texts, and sustainable yoga accessories. A chalkboard lists services beyond asana practice: reiki sessions, spiritual guidance readings, cord-cutting ceremonies. Price points remain accessible, with drop-in classes at $25 and various membership options.
Los Patios itself has weathered San Antonio's growth while maintaining its character. Once home to the beloved Gazebo Restaurant (closed in 2018 after 48 years), the property now hosts special events, wellness businesses, and even maintains Airbnb accommodations for those seeking extended retreat. In 2021, it committed to becoming an alcohol-free integrated campus focused on health and recovery.
As one departs Pure Prana Path, the transition back to urban reality feels jarring. The highway noise gradually returns, cell phones reconnect to networks, and the day's demands resurface. Yet something subtle has shifted—a reminder that sanctuaries exist even within cities, that peace can be found mere footsteps from chaos.
For the traveler weary of San Antonio's more trafficked attractions, Pure Prana Path offers an alternative experience—one where the city's natural heritage remains preserved against all odds, where mindfulness isn't merely practiced but embedded in the landscape itself. In an era where wellness tourism often means expensive retreats in distant locales, this unassuming studio proves that sometimes, the most profound journeys require traveling just slightly off the beaten path.
